Latest Patents

Yong Bae Lee holds a patent titled "Apparatus and method for gain-spectrum-tilt compensation in long-wavelength band dispersion-compensating hybrid fiber amplifier." This invention focuses on an apparatus and method that compensates for variations in gain spectrum due to temperature changes in fiber amplifiers. The design includes a dispersion compensating fiber (DCF) positioned between two amplification stages, which enables the optical signal to undergo Raman amplification with the help of input pumping light. Additionally, the system is equipped with temperature detection mechanisms and control systems that adjust the pumping light intensity based on the temperature variations detected.
